Houston Cannonball 6-10-06
This will be the first time we do this in Houston, its a short run, but should be fun.
It starts at the macaroni grill (5802 Westheimer Rd. • Houston, TX 77057) and ends at the Balinese Room in Galveston (seawall across from the galvez)
starts at 8PM we leave about 9
The cannonball is not a race, rather a social event that involves a spirited drive! you do not need a fast car, nor do you need to speed. The cannonball concludes with a VIP party at the end.
